About

I am a Berkeley, CA born and raised photographer and web-designer with a MFA in Photography, Video & Related Media from the School of Visual Arts in NYC. I shoot news and editorial as well as commercial and advertising photography.

My design work specifically involves Flash development and web page elements that are directly related to the application (PHP, mySQL, HTML…). I work for artists / photographers / individuals but also work for corporate clients including the Sacramento Kings.

I’m currently located in Kolkata, India with my wife. Otherwise we hop from here to the Bay Area and New York City as frequently as we can or as is required.

For the last few years I’ve been teaching photography courses in Kolkata and at the Light & Life Academy, Ooty. The Academy is a one of a kind school in India, with great students, faculty and facilities.

Scanning 120 in Kolkata

I need a good scanning facility for my 120 slides while I’m here in Kolkata, India. I have found one called DGVision but I wouldn’t classify their scanning as professional grade. They have a Nikon Supercoolscan 8000 ES and their scans consistently have horizontal scan lines throughout the image.

From a photo.net post dated October 2004 someone mentioned a place called “Color Magic of Lansdowne” that does drum scanning. I find this hard to believe but Kolkata is surprising sometimes. I also can’t find any other reference to them on the net or from photo places I’ve been to in Kolkata. I would be happy with just plain ol’ not-garbage scanning.
